配置參數

適用於:檢查標記是的磚的SQL

配置參數設置影響磚的行為之外的SQL指定的SQL語法。

一個配置參數的有效價值來源於不同級別設置。

配置參數範圍

  • 係統

    係統所使用的值是默認值磚SQL如果沒有覆蓋。

  • 全球

    係統管理員可以覆蓋一個參數使用默認值SQL配置參數全球倉庫SQL API。然後這個值的初始值被任何新建立的會話前進。

  • 會話

    用戶可以覆蓋一個配置參數臨時會話範圍內使用設置語句。設置會話期間仍然有效,除非用戶覆蓋再次用設置語句重置

支持配置參數

下麵列出支持的配置參數,您可以設置在磚SQL,係統默認值,可以設置水平。磚SQL不支持設置火花配置不上市。

參數名稱

描述

係統默認值

在全球範圍內可設置的

會話可設置的

ANSI_MODE

允許您禁用嚴格的ANSI SQL行為對於某些函數和規則。

真正的

是的

是的

ENABLE_PHOTON

控製光子矢量化查詢引擎的使用。

真正的

沒有

是的

LEGACY_TIME_PARSER_POLICY

控製如何解析和格式化日期和時間戳。

糾正

是的

是的

MAX_FILE_PARTITION_BYTES

的最大字節數包裝成一個分區閱讀時基於文件的來源。

128米

沒有

是的

READ_ONLY_EXTERNAL_METASTORE

控製外部metastore看作是隻讀的。

是的

沒有

STATEMENT_TIMEOUT

設置一個超時秒的SQL語句

172800秒

是的

是的

時區

設置本地時區。

UTC

是的

是的

USE_CACHED_RESULT

控製是否磚SQL緩存並盡可能重用結果。

真正的

沒有

是的

ANSI_MODE係統默認值之前的賬戶添加磚2022.35 SQL。